YES, Orca https://www.orcabook.com/ has many titles that are hard cover and
they are FANTASTIC! However, their paperbacks have held up extremely well,
and I'd have no problem recommending them too.

However, I would also recommend Saddleback Publishing
https://www.sdlback.com/ I did just check and they do only publish in
paperback, however, I also think theirs are good and sturdy as well.

I really really like both of these publishers and have been using them for
years. However, I work in a middle school - 7 to 8- and most of their  work
is aimed at older students like middle to high school, just an FYI,
although Saddleback does have some really good emerging reader series that
I think would be fine for younger kids.
